CVE-2014-3424
- EPSS 0.15%
- Veröffentlicht 08.05.2014 10:55:05
- Zuletzt bearbeitet 12.04.2025 10:46:40
lisp/net/tramp-sh.el in GNU Emacs 24.3 and earlier allows local users to overwrite arbitrary files via a symlink attack on a /tmp/tramp.##### temporary file.
CVE-2014-3423
- EPSS 0.14%
- Veröffentlicht 08.05.2014 10:55:05
- Zuletzt bearbeitet 12.04.2025 10:46:40
lisp/net/browse-url.el in GNU Emacs 24.3 and earlier allows local users to overwrite arbitrary files via a symlink attack on a /tmp/Mosaic.##### temporary file.
CVE-2014-3422
- EPSS 0.15%
- Veröffentlicht 08.05.2014 10:55:05
- Zuletzt bearbeitet 12.04.2025 10:46:40
lisp/emacs-lisp/find-gc.el in GNU Emacs 24.3 and earlier allows local users to overwrite arbitrary files via a symlink attack on a temporary file under /tmp/esrc/.
CVE-2014-3421
- EPSS 0.15%
- Veröffentlicht 08.05.2014 10:55:05
- Zuletzt bearbeitet 12.04.2025 10:46:40
lisp/gnus/gnus-fun.el in GNU Emacs 24.3 and earlier allows local users to overwrite arbitrary files via a symlink attack on the /tmp/gnus.face.ppm temporary file.
